hello, l am a student of class 11th..because of the school syllabus teaching something else and neet online coaching something else... l am not able to give every mock tests.... plzzz suggest me some ways to manange and is it okay to leave tests?

Please dont leave tests, its a mistake which will cost you at the end. I understand your situation. Give more time to your NEET Preparation, and mostly Tests are in weekend so you may get a Day or Two (Friday-Saturday), around 30 hours of the total 48 hours on both days are enough for Mock Test Preparation, provided you are regular with NEET Preparation and Revision. Keep Arihant/Allen Handbooks and Formula Books with you as well as Chapterwise Previous Year Books for Short Notice Test Preparation.

As far as your School is concerned, keep your Attendance full, doesnt matter if you have a moderate performance across School Tests provided youre understanding the concepts, target securing High Percentage in Pre and Board Exam. You may utilise any free time during School wih MCQs or Previous Years, or analysing and noting down errors from your Previous Test.
